During Thursday's disaster-recovery drill for the Quillbrook relay gateway, we disabled websocket permessage-deflate to rule out compression-related state loss on failover. Latency rose about 12% but reconnect storms resolved cleanly. We recommend keeping compression off for DR traffic and re-enabling it only on the primary path; the CPU tradeoff is acceptable. Marit will attach the packet captures for your review. To access the sealed drill vault, use the passphrase noted directly below this line.

unlock words, kafog-tajof: ulador-ulaael-kasvan

Visitor Policy — Fire-Drill Roll Call (Ashverne Commons). All visiting contractors must participate in scheduled and unscheduled fire drills. Upon hearing the alarm, proceed calmly to the gravel assembly point north of the Marrowgate car park and report to the warden holding the orange clipboard. Your name will be checked against the contractor register; do not leave until dismissed. To re-enter the building after the all-clear, contractors must present their day pass and enter the re-admittance code below.

staff pass of yafof-kawef = bdg-CVH-8

**Q: How do I unlock the FabriKit seed vault before cutting a release?**

FabriKit generates deterministic test fixtures from a sealed seed vault. Release builds fail if the vault is locked, so unlock it before tagging. Run `fabrikit vault unlock` from the release branch, not main. The command prompts twice; the second prompt is the one that matters. Do not rotate seeds mid-cycle — Quillmark Systems learned that the hard way in the Harrowgate release. If the prompt rejects you three times, use the recovery passphrase below.

recovery phrase for fajeg-kawep: druix-gorius-briax-ulaeth-fraox-lammir-pelox-jormir-pelwyn-julir

## Runbook: Tidybranch cleanup bot

Tidybranch runs nightly and deletes branches untouched for 90 days on the Copperhollow repos. If it stalls, check the lockfile in its workdir first — nine times out of ten that's the culprit. Restarting the bot is safe; it's idempotent. It authenticates to the Gritmill repo service with a scoped key, so never reuse personal creds. The current key is pasted right below this line.

gateway credential: vxb3-o9a